i'm planning to install a two stage trigger in an ar-15 varmint rifle.  the current trigger breaks at 6 lbs. and i loathe it.  it's a Colt CAR with the factory stainless 24" barrel.  i have added weight to the A-2 stock and it comes in around 16 lbs.  i use triggers adjusted to around 2 lbs. in my bolt guns unless they are for hunting in which case i climb to around 3 or 4 lbs.  is there a safety issue, or does two pounds sound light for an ar-15 used on prairie dogs.  i'm wondering if i should play it safe and go with a 3 lb. trigger or what?

You might try a Williams Set Trigger.  It will be about 4-5 pounds regular and about 1.5 pounds when set.  You would have to send your lower to him for installation in E. Central Illinois.
